Phoenix Suns enter their four-game road trip against a depleted Memphis Grizzlies squad hampered by 14 players on the injury report, including Ja Morant (left elbow UCL sprain), Santi Aldama (right knee surgery recovery), and Zach Edey (left ankle/elbow surgery), leaving the 25-49 Grizzlies scrambling for lottery positioning. The 41-33 Suns, clinging to seventh in the West amid playoff contention, counter with key absences like Dillon Brooks (left hand fracture), Mark Williams (left foot stress reaction), and late addition Grayson Allen (left knee, out), but Devin Booker and core starters remain available after a middling 2-3 stretch in their last five. Trader consensus favors Phoenix's superior adjusted defensive rating and matchup edge over Memphis' 22nd-ranked offense, though road rest disadvantage and potential load management loom.

If the Suns win, the market will resolve to "Suns".
If the Grizzlies win, the market will resolve to "Grizzlies".
If the game is postponed, this market will remain open until the game has been completed.
If the game is canceled entirely, with no make-up game, this market will resolve 50-50.
The result will be determined based on the final score including any overtime periods.
